SINGAPORE — Where people seek travel advice has always mirrored their broader relationship with technology. From modern guidebooks to early travelogues from Song Dynasty China or the ancient Greeks, travel guides have long been a trusted source of information for those keen to know more about faraway locales.

In a nod to changing times, Lonely Planet, the stalwart of travel guides, said in 2023 that it was developing its own AI tool. AI travel planning app Layla suggested beginning the second day with breakfast at Somtum Der, "known for its authentic Som Tum". The itinerary continued with a hike up Golden Mount temple, followed by a long sequence of culinary stops including lunch at Supanniga Eating Room, a street-food tasting tour, dinner at fine-dining restaurant Gaggan Anand, and concluding the day at the Asiatique The Riverfront night market.

With Layla and Tripadvisor, these recommendations were also interspersed with marketing links for tours and hotels.
